The Life of Alanson Root Carroll

PROF. A. CARROLL.
Prof. A. Carroll, for a number of years superintendent of the Olathe schools, died in Independence last Saturday and was buried in Olathe cemetery Tuesday, Rev. N. A. Shedd of the Presbyterian church officiating. Prof. Carroll served the First Presbyterian church as pastor for two years. On account of the telegrapher's strike, his sons, Chauncy M. and William E. of Butte, Mont., will not know of their father's death until after the funeral. It does seem that in case of sickness and death even strikers should be forced to recognize a duty which they owe the public and that telegraph companies should be forced to pay damages for failing to perform its obligations.
 
Olathe Mirror
August 15, 1907
Page 6 col 6
